Obituary For Raymond T. Schwarz

Our amazing, intelligent, loving, and caring husband, father, and papa, Ray Schwarz, 83, entered into rest January 20, 2024. Beloved husband to his wife, Carmen Schwarz of 60 years. Loving father to Karen Schwarz Houston of Utah, Lisa Schwarz Glover of Fremont, California, and David Smith of Arizona. Devoted Papa to Joshua Schultz, Ally Schultz McKenna, Lauren Sams Gould, and Nicole Houston all of Utah, and Caroleanne Smith, Katie Kemper, Suzanne King, and Randy Boehm of Arizona. Beloved Great Papa to Walker and Payson McKenna.

Ray was proud of the time he served in the US Navy from 1960-1963. He was a master at computer building and programming. He retired from his job at Hewlett-Packard after 30 years as an engineer. He was an avid N-scale model train enthusiast who enjoyed going to movies with his family and walking his dog. Most of all, he loved spending time with his family- his kids, greatkids, and great grandkids.
